Hello,

I have a need to mark packets with several different flags for later
processing in my iptables rules.  Some of these flags could be used in
combination.

I'm looking into implementing a logical OR for the "-j MARK --set-mark"
target such that the value given to --set-mark would be logically OR'd
with the current mark value of the packet.

I've looked around in the iptables source code a bit, but an (at this
point) hopelessly confused.  Could someone tell me if this is a
modification that needs to be made in iptables, the kernel modules, or
both?
